OSHA Injury Report: Cabinetworks Group Middlefield Plant #1

Injury · Job transfer or restriction

On , an injury at Cabinetworks Group Middlefield Plant #1 in 16052 Industrial Parkway, Middlefield, OH 44062 resulted in job transfer or restriction. Employee was maintenance Technician in kitchen cabinets (except freestanding), stock or custom wood, manufacturing.

Called to Koch 1 for hold down not working. Took key out. Went in cage to check the machine stuck finger in to see if bridge clamp was loose finger contacted bit and sliced finger.
